- 博客(9)
- 收藏
- 关注
原创 【acm模板整理】线段树上二分+手写神奇哈希
题目:https://www.cometoj.com/contest/64/problem/D?problem_id=3526 注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 #include<bits/stdc++.h> #define ll long long using namespace std; int n,m,q,root,a[...
2019-10-09 20:05:14
369
原创 【acm模板整理】线段树(区间更新)
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 题号:POJ3468 题意:模板题不解释。。 #include<iostream> #include<cstring> #include<cstdio> #define ll long long using namespace std; int a[100010]; ll...
2019-10-09 17:11:19
188
原创 【acm模板整理】主席树
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 题号:HDU5919 题意:A[1..N],m个询问,每次问[l,r]中所有数的第一次出现的位置的中位数 #include<bits/stdc++.h> using namespace std; #define ll long long int tot,root[200010*40]; struc...
2019-10-09 16:14:11
177
原创 【acm模板整理】数学相关(公式什么的)
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 这篇是从各种博客里截图来的。。 斯特灵公式: 杜教筛: 莫比乌斯反演: 曼哈顿距离与切比雪夫距离: 卢卡斯定理: 线性求逆元: inv[1]=1; for(int i=2;i<=n;++i){ inv[i]=-mod/i*inv[m...
2019-10-06 08:18:07
250
原创 【acm模板整理】线段树合并
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 题号:HDU6430 题意:一棵树上每个节点权值为v[i],每个节点的heard值是:以它为LCA的两个节点的GCD的最大值,要求输出每个节点的heard值。 #include<bits/stdc++.h> using namespace std; #define ll long long int...
2019-10-04 21:41:55
156
原创 【acm模板整理】c++高精度
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 代码来源:kuangbin的代码 有改动 只有加、乘。。还要减的话还是java大法好 struct BigInt{ int a[1005],len; const static int mod=10; BigInt(){ memset(a,0,sizeof(a)); ...
2019-10-04 20:54:20
327
原创 【acm模板整理】java高精度
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 原链接:http://pepcy.cf/icpc-templates/008Others/javabi.html 一个好用的模板: import java.math.BigInteger; import java.util.Scanner; public class Main { public sta...
2019-10-04 19:49:21
284
原创 【acm模板整理】树上启发式合并
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 题号:HDU6430 题意:一棵树上每个节点权值为v[i],每个节点的heard值是:以它为LCA的两个节点的GCD的最大值,要求输出每个节点的heard值。 代码来源(有改动):https://blog.youkuaiyun.com/a1325136367/article/details/82019663 #incl...
2019-10-03 19:05:41
237
原创 【acm模板整理】高斯消元(浮点数)
注:本系列只为整理、保存比赛模板用,并非代码均为自己所写。会给出原代码的链接。 本模板链接:https://www.cnblogs.com/zcysky/p/6946919.html #include<bits/stdc++.h> #define N 205 using namespace std; const double eps=1e-8; int n; double a[N...
2019-10-02 21:15:28
287
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人